Rehab Alcoholism
The word rehab means to repair, to fix. To rehab alcoholism means to eliminate the problem of alcoholism. This should never, ever be attempted on one's own. The first thing you should do if you suspect an alcohol problem is see your doctor. He or she may want to talk to you about your drinking. When do you drink? How often? How much? What kind of alcohol are you drinking? They may even want to run various blood tests like a liver panel test to check the function of your organs. After a thorough evaluation a diagnosis will be made.
You and your doctor may decide that you require inpatient treatment for your alcoholism. This may be court ordered for you if you have gotten a DUI or committed an alcohol-related crime. Regardless of why you end up in rehab, it is important to learn the basics so you'll know what to expect. The first phase is evaluation. This means more testing and basically just watching you and monitoring your vital signs. Depending on the severity of your alcoholism there may be medications and fluids administered during the detoxification process.
The detoxification process for an alcoholic can be unpleasant and even dangerous. This is why an inpatient facility is so important because there are doctors and nurses at the ready at all times. You may sweat, shake, shiver. You may experience delirium tremens or seizures. You may get sick to your stomach or become mentally enraged or out of control. Or, none of these things may happen. Your doctors at the facility will monitor you carefully and give you any medications, vitamins, fluids and nutrition they feel is necessary for your condition.
After the detoxification phase, the next step in rehab alcoholism is to learn to live sober. This may mean participating in a 12-step program on the premises with other patients. You may be given cleaning tasks and made to participate in group activities. In addition you will receive individual and group counseling and medical checkups. The length of your stay will depend on the severity of your condition. After the acute detoxification period your family can visit you on certain days and times as designated by the treatment facility.
